Electrode Humidity Probe

Updated: 2026-07-15

Overview

The electrode humidity probe is an essential tool for precise moisture measurement in industrial and commercial applications. These devices work by detecting changes in electrical properties caused by humidity, converting them into readable data. Modern probes offer high reliability and are used across industries where humidity control is critical. Unlike traditional hygrometers, electrode probes provide real-time digital outputs suitable for automated systems. They're commonly integrated into HVAC controls, food processing equipment, and pharmaceutical manufacturing lines where exact humidity levels must be maintained.

Structure and Working Principle

A typical electrode humidity probe consists of a sensing element (often ceramic or polymer-based), protective housing, and electrical connectors. The sensing element contains electrodes that measure capacitance or resistance changes caused by moisture absorption. The working principle relies on the hygroscopic nature of the sensing material. As humidity increases, the material absorbs more water vapor, altering its electrical properties. These changes are measured and converted into humidity percentage readings. Advanced models may include temperature compensation for greater accuracy.

Key Features

Modern electrode humidity probes offer several advantages over traditional measurement methods. They typically feature fast response times (often under 10 seconds), wide measurement ranges (0-100% RH), and high accuracy (±1-3% RH). Many industrial-grade models are designed for harsh environments with IP65 or higher protection ratings. Additional features may include replaceable sensor heads, analog/digital output options, and built-in temperature sensors. Some premium models incorporate self-diagnostic functions and extended calibration intervals, reducing maintenance requirements in critical applications.

Application Areas

Electrode humidity probes serve diverse industries requiring precise moisture control. In HVAC systems, they optimize climate control and energy efficiency. Food processing plants use them to maintain ideal drying and storage conditions, while pharmaceutical manufacturers rely on them for cleanroom monitoring. Other applications include greenhouse automation, paper production, semiconductor manufacturing, and museum preservation. Specialized probes are available for extreme conditions like high-temperature sterilization processes or low-humidity cleanrooms.

Maintenance and Precautions

Proper maintenance ensures long-term accuracy of electrode humidity probes. Regular calibration (every 6-12 months) is recommended, using certified reference standards. The sensing element should be kept clean and protected from condensation when not in use. Avoid exposing standard probes to direct water contact or corrosive chemicals unless specifically designed for such environments. Storage in controlled humidity conditions (30-60% RH) when not in use helps preserve sensor lifespan. Always follow manufacturer guidelines for cleaning and handling.

B2B Procurement Guide

When sourcing electrode humidity probes, consider measurement range, accuracy requirements, and environmental conditions. Industrial buyers should evaluate response time, long-term stability, and compatibility with existing control systems. For bulk purchases, request sample units for testing under actual operating conditions. Verify supplier certifications and inquire about calibration services. Leading manufacturers often provide customized solutions for specialized applications. Consider total cost of ownership, including maintenance and replacement intervals.
